Abstract
The paper describes the some results of experimental investigations of Electromagnetic Pulses (EMP) generated during the explosion of hexogen charges in tunnels. The shape and duration of the signals in the range of the several milliseconds were studied. The results obtained after experimental investigations can be used for establishing the criteria for identification of explosions. Experiments have conducted in the underground test opening of G. Tsulukidze Mining Institute. During experiments, electromagnetic pulses (EMP) and optical signals, generated under explosion of condensed charges of explosives in tunnels, were recorded simultaneously.
